Eleanor Morris

Morris

Eleanor E. Fuhr McCombs Morris, 94, of Parker, formerly of Butler and Gibsonia, passed away on Friday morning, Jan. 28, 2022, at Butler Memorial Hospital.

Born Aug. 27, 1927, in Mars, she was the daughter of the late Theodore W. “Ted” and Ellen E. Campbell Fuhr.

Eleanor had been a clerk at Value Fair and at North Star Cheese, had worked as a waitress, a housekeeper at Conley’s, was a seamstress, and finally had worked at the Richland Walmart for 11 years.

She was a member of St. Mark’s Lutheran Church in Butler, and had been a member, past president and secretary for the Richland Civic Club.

Surviving are a daughter, Cheryl Lynn Heffley (Keith) of Renfrew; two sons, Roger Alen McCombs of Millvale and Scott Andrew McCombs (Christine) of Parker; her son-in-law, Stanley Rutkowski of Cranberry Township; eight grandchildren; 11 great-grandchildren; one great-great-grandson; five stepchildren; 12 stepgrandchildren; many stepgreat-grandchildren; and a sister, Audrey May Callopy (James) of Texas.

She was preceded in death by her first husband, Charles L. McCombs, whom she married in July of 1946, and who died in 2001; by her second husband, Robert J. Morris, whom she married in 2004, and who died in 2015; a daughter, Patricia Ann Rutkowski; her sisters, Sarah Jane Peaco, Lila Jean Dunbar, Eileen E. Vogel and Edith E. Wills; and two brothers, Theodore C. Fuhr and William E. Fuhr.

MORRIS — Friends of Eleanor E. Fuhr McCombs Morris, who died Friday, Jan. 28, 2022, will be received from 2 to 4 and 6 to 7:30 p.m. Tuesday at MCDONALD-AEBERLI FUNERAL HOME, 238 Crowe Ave., Mars.

Services will follow at 7:30 p.m. at the funeral home.

Burial will be in Old Union Church Cemetery, Adams Township.
